I have always used a VERY simple 550 Cord sling on my M16A2 when I was still foot patrolling.
Basically I made a slip loop that fit around the reciever end of the handguards, and attached the other end to the Sling Swivel on the buttstock.
If you are a right handed shooter, you put your right arm and head through the sling. When the rifle hangs, it does so cross-body muzzle down with the stock almost in your shoulder. It only takes a minimum of coordination to keep it there. You can adjust the lenght for patrolling with a ruck or with just deuce gear.
Since it was only 550 Cord it didn't rattle, it was CHEAP, and you could drop the rifle and transition to pistol, or swing the rifle out of the way for more mundane tasks.
